Study Summary

The purpose of this study is to evaluate the safety of cross sequential escalating doses of AST-OPC1 administered among 5 cohorts at a single time-point between 21 and 42 days post injury, inclusively, to subjects with subacute cervical spinal cord injuries (SCI).

Primary Outcome

Numbers of adverse events within 1 year (365 days) that are related to AST-OPC1 injection
